@@ -1670,7 +1670,7 @@ EOW
16701670{
16711671 # [github #18614 - handling of Unicode characters in regexes]
16721672 # [github #18764 - ... without breaking subsequent Latin-1]
1673- if ($] lt ' 5.010' ) {
1673+ if (" $] " < ' 5.010' ) {
16741674 SKIP_BOTH(" Incomplete support for UTF-8 in old perls" );
16751675 last ;
16761676 }
@@ -1683,11 +1683,11 @@ EOW
16831683# '\xb6 '
16841684#];
16851685EOW
1686- if ($] lt ' 5.010001' ) {
1686+ if (" $] " < ' 5.010001' ) {
16871687 $want =~ s ! qr/! qr/(?-xism:! g ;
16881688 $want =~ s ! /,! )/,! g ;
16891689 }
1690- elsif ($] gt ' 5.014' ) {
1690+ elsif (" $] " > ' 5.014' ) {
16911691 $want =~ s { /(,?)$} { /u$1 } mg ;
16921692 }
16931693 my $want_xs = $want ;
@@ -1713,7 +1713,7 @@ EOW
17131713# qr/ $bs$bs$bs \\ / /
17141714#];
17151715EOW
1716- if ($] lt ' 5.010001' ) {
1716+ if (" $] " < ' 5.010001' ) {
17171717 $want =~ s ! qr/! qr/(?-xism:! g ;
17181718 $want =~ s ! /! )/! g ;
17191719 }
@@ -1724,7 +1724,7 @@ EOW
17241724# ############
17251725{
17261726 # [github #18614, github #18764, perl #58608 corner cases]
1727- if ($] lt ' 5.010' ) {
1727+ if (" $] " < ' 5.010' ) {
17281728 SKIP_BOTH(" Incomplete support for UTF-8 in old perls" );
17291729 last ;
17301730 }
@@ -1738,11 +1738,11 @@ EOW
17381738# '\xB6 '
17391739#];
17401740EOW
1741- if ($] lt ' 5.010001' ) {
1741+ if (" $] " < ' 5.010001' ) {
17421742 $want =~ s ! qr/! qr/(?-xism:! g ;
17431743 $want =~ s ! /,! )/,! g ;
17441744 }
1745- elsif ($] gt ' 5.014' ) {
1745+ elsif (" $] " > ' 5.014' ) {
17461746 $want =~ s { /(,?)$} { /u$1 } mg ;
17471747 }
17481748 my $want_xs = $want ;
@@ -1772,10 +1772,10 @@ EOW
17721772# '\xB6 '
17731773#];
17741774EOW
1775- if ($] lt ' 5.014' ) {
1775+ if (" $] " < ' 5.014' ) {
17761776 $want =~ s { /u,$} { /,} mg ;
17771777 }
1778- if ($] lt ' 5.010001' ) {
1778+ if (" $] " < ' 5.010001' ) {
17791779 $want =~ s ! qr/! qr/(?-xism:! g ;
17801780 $want =~ s ! /,! )/,! g ;
17811781 }
0 commit comments